/ Forside / Teknologi / Udvikling / ASP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
ASP
#NavnPoint
smorch 9259
Harlekin 1866
molokyle 1040
Steffanst.. 758
gandalf 657
smilly 564
gibson 560
cumano 530
MouseKeep.. 480
10  Random 410
Login med flere brugere.
Fra : Spintailmastiff@mail~


Dato : 02-10-05 14:13

Hej NG
Jeg har nu i 2 dage rodet rundt herinde for at finde hjælp, så nu
håber jeg at høre fra en som er flink

Jeg har et login sysstem som jeg er yderst tilfreds med, man kan logge
på flere brugere sammen ændre password og bruger navn o s v . det er
lavet i asp med access db. Menere selv det er sikkert men man ved jo
aldrig.

Mit problem består i at når man så logger ind skal brugernavn eller
password gøres afhænig på en eller anden måde så man kan se lige
de oplysninger som står i db om en udfra det login man har.

Jeg er desværre kørt fast håber nogen kan give mig et los til månen
*GG*

Hygge

_______________Kilde fil navn = log.asp______________________________
<%@LANGUAGE="VBSCRIPT"%>
<%

SET rs = Server.CreateObject("ADODB.Connection")
rs.Open "Driver={Microsoft Access Driver (*.mdb)}; DBQ=" &
Server.MapPath("DB.mdb")

If Request("mode") = "Check" then

bnavn = Trim(Replace(Request.Form("username"),"'",""))
pword = Trim(Replace(Request.Form("password"),"'",""))

Sql = "Select Count(*) as Found from member where (u = '" & bnavn & "')
and (p ='" & pword & "')"
Set Login = Rs.Execute(Sql)
if Login("Found") = 0 then
Session("login") = 0
error = "Du har tastet et forkert Brugernavn eller Password prøv
igen."
else
Session("Login") = 1
Session("password-session") = Request("username")
Response.Redirect "logger.asp"
end if
else
end if

%>
Til formen:
<form action="log.asp" method="post"><input type="hidden" value="Check"
name="mode">
_________________________________Kilde______________________________

Beskyttelse:filnavn=sættes i top af de filer som skal beskyttes
<%
Response.Buffer = True
SET rs = Server.CreateObject("ADODB.Connection")
rs.Open "Driver={Microsoft Access Driver (*.mdb)}; DBQ=" &
Server.MapPath("db.mdb")

if request("Mode") = "logaf" then
session.Abandon
Response.Redirect("log.asp")
end if
IF Session("password-session") = "" Then
Response.Redirect("log.asp")
end if


Sql = "Select * FROM member WHERE u = '" & session("password-session")
& "'"
set rs = rs.Execute(SQL)
%>
________________________________Kilde__________________________


 
 
Søg
Reklame
Statistik
Spørgsmål : 177500
Tips : 31968
Nyheder : 719565
Indlæg : 6408518
Brugere : 218887

Månedens bedste
Årets bedste
Sidste års bedste